Output 0cf4266016d5027aef1aaa4cb13b9b702a898a172566006e4dddc9e3188b3454:5

value
1731830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 adab13e45b2f4de3e1eceadcf1935520a666ffec OP_EQUAL
address
3HXHmRB8eFNwnAf8k9RPhohrAHLMAW17AX
transaction
0cf4266016d5027aef1aaa4cb13b9b702a898a172566006e4dddc9e3188b3454
confirmations
312065
spent
true